黑狐家游戏

揭秘大数据处理的核心技术,高效分析与挖掘的奥秘,大数据处理的关键技术主要包括什么

欧气 1 0

本文目录导读:

  1. 大数据处理的关键技术

随着信息技术的飞速发展,大数据时代已经来临,大数据处理技术作为信息技术领域的重要分支,旨在对海量数据进行高效处理和分析,挖掘有价值的信息,本文将详细介绍大数据处理的关键技术,旨在为广大读者揭开高效分析与挖掘的神秘面纱。

大数据处理的关键技术

1、数据采集与存储技术

揭秘大数据处理的核心技术,高效分析与挖掘的奥秘,大数据处理的关键技术主要包括什么

图片来源于网络,如有侵权联系删除

数据采集与存储是大数据处理的基础,以下是几种常见的数据采集与存储技术:

(1)数据采集技术:包括传感器采集、日志采集、网络爬虫等,传感器采集主要应用于物联网领域,通过传感器实时采集环境数据;日志采集主要应用于企业级应用,通过系统日志获取业务数据;网络爬虫则用于从互联网上抓取各类数据。

(2)数据存储技术:包括关系型数据库、非关系型数据库、分布式文件系统等,关系型数据库如MySQL、Oracle等,适用于结构化数据存储;非关系型数据库如MongoDB、Cassandra等,适用于非结构化数据存储;分布式文件系统如Hadoop HDFS、Alluxio等,适用于海量数据存储。

2、数据预处理技术

数据预处理是大数据处理过程中的重要环节,主要包括数据清洗、数据转换、数据集成等。

(1)数据清洗:包括去除重复数据、处理缺失值、纠正错误等,确保数据质量。

(2)数据转换:将不同格式的数据进行统一,如将文本数据转换为数值型数据。

(3)数据集成:将来自不同来源的数据进行整合,形成统一的数据视图。

3、分布式计算技术

分布式计算技术是大数据处理的核心,主要包括MapReduce、Spark、Flink等。

(1)MapReduce:Hadoop的核心计算框架,通过将任务分解为Map和Reduce两个阶段,实现并行计算。

揭秘大数据处理的核心技术,高效分析与挖掘的奥秘,大数据处理的关键技术主要包括什么

图片来源于网络,如有侵权联系删除

(2)Spark:基于内存的分布式计算框架,具有较高的性能和易用性。

(3)Flink:流处理框架,适用于实时数据处理。

4、数据挖掘与机器学习技术

数据挖掘与机器学习技术是大数据处理的关键,主要包括聚类、分类、回归、关联规则挖掘等。

(1)聚类:将相似数据划分为同一类,如K-means、层次聚类等。

(2)分类:根据已知数据对未知数据进行分类,如决策树、支持向量机等。

(3)回归:预测连续型变量,如线性回归、逻辑回归等。

(4)关联规则挖掘:发现数据之间的关联关系,如Apriori算法、FP-growth算法等。

5、数据可视化技术

数据可视化技术是将数据以图形、图像等形式直观展示,便于用户理解和分析。

(1)图表:包括柱状图、折线图、饼图等,适用于展示数据分布和趋势。

揭秘大数据处理的核心技术,高效分析与挖掘的奥秘,大数据处理的关键技术主要包括什么

图片来源于网络,如有侵权联系删除

(2)地理信息系统(GIS):将数据与地理位置相结合,展示空间分布特征。

(3)交互式可视化:通过用户交互,实现数据的多维度分析和探索。

6、大数据安全与隐私保护技术

大数据安全与隐私保护是大数据处理的重要环节,主要包括数据加密、访问控制、数据脱敏等。

(1)数据加密:对敏感数据进行加密,确保数据安全。

(2)访问控制:对数据访问进行权限管理,防止非法访问。

(3)数据脱敏:对敏感数据进行脱敏处理,保护个人隐私。

大数据处理技术是信息技术领域的重要分支,其关键技术在数据采集与存储、数据预处理、分布式计算、数据挖掘与机器学习、数据可视化以及安全与隐私保护等方面,掌握这些关键技术,有助于我们更好地应对大数据时代的挑战,实现高效的数据分析与挖掘。

标签: #大数据处理的关键技术主要包括

黑狐家游戏
  • 评论列表

留言评论